How long should I roast peppers?

Halve the peppers and arrange on the baking sheet cut-side down. Roast for 30-35 mins until the skin is shrivelled and lightly blistered. Set aside to cool completely before peeling.

How long do you saute peppers and onions?

Heat the o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the onions, peppers, salt and pepper. Reduce the heat to medium-low and cook, stirring frequently, until the onions are caramelized and the peppers are tender and slightly browned, 15 to 20 minutes.

How long does it take to roast red peppers?

Preheat the oven to 450 degrees F. Cut the peppers in half and remove the stems, seeds and membranes. Lay the peppers on a foil-lined baking sheet, cut side down. Roast the red peppers for 15-20 minutes or until the skins are very dark and have collapsed.

Why are my stuffed peppers bitter?

If your supposedly “sweet” peppers taste bitter, the most likely culprit is lack of water. Pepper plants need to be consistently moist. Drought-stressed peppers go into survival mode, hastily ripening fruits and seeds without putting much energy into flavor. The resulting peppers are thin-walled and bitter.

How do you soften bell peppers before stuffing?

If you don’t want that crispy texture in your bell peppers, you may blanch the bell pepper in a large pot of boiling water for about 2-3 minutes and let it dry on paper towels before stuffing it in with the beef and rice mixture.

How do you roast bell peppers on the stove?

If you have a gas stove, the easiest method for roasting peppers is right on the stove top. Turn a burner to the highest setting and set your pepper directly on the flame. Use a pair of tongs to turn the pepper until the skin is completely blackened.

How long do roasted peppers last in olive oil?

Storing roasted peppers in the refrigerator is great for short term storage, depending on the way you store them they will stay fresh up to 2 weeks. Keep le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to a 5 – 6 days. If you coat them with a little oil they will stay fresh for up to 2 weeks.

Should I cover stuffed peppers when baking?

Stuffed peppers should be cooked at about 350°F for about 45 minutes. Be sure to cover with foil during the initial 30-35 minutes to ensure they do not dry out. Uncover and top with cheese and bake for the remaining 10 minutes or so until brown and bubbly.
